Goldman Sachs CEO Finally Admits: I Own Bitcoin

In a surprising revelation, the CEO of Goldman Sachs has publicly acknowledged his ownership of Bitcoin, marking a significant shift in the perception of cryptocurrencies among traditional financial institutions. This admission comes as the interest in digital currencies continues to soar, with Bitcoin often being hailed as the flagship cryptocurrency.

Implications of the Admission

The CEO’s confession not only highlights a growing acceptance of Bitcoin within the upper echelons of finance but also underscores the increasing integration of cryptocurrencies into mainstream investment portfolios. With major financial players like Goldman Sachs recognizing the potential of digital assets, it signals a transformative moment for the entire financial landscape.

Furthermore, as institutional adoption of Bitcoin rises, it could pave the way for more robust regulatory frameworks and increased confidence among retail investors. Goldman Sachs has been gradually expanding its services related to cryptocurrencies, including offering Bitcoin-related investment products, which reflects a broader trend among major banks to embrace digital currencies.
